First Lady, Lordina Dramani Mahama, has started a one-week tour of the Brong Ahafo Region to campaign for her husband, President John Dramani Mahama.Mrs. Mahama who is accompanied by officials of the ruling National Democratic Congress (NDC) first paid a courtesy call on the Omanhene of Sunyani, Nana Bosoma Aso Nkrowiri II, at his palace.The First Lady’s campaign is concentrating on various women groups and will take her to a number of constituencies in the Region.On Tuesday, she spent the day in the Nkoranza area and paid a courtesy call on the Omanhene of Nkoranza.She has accepted an invitation to be the Special Guest of Honour at a grand durbar to commemorate the 25th anniversary of the enstoolment of the Omanhene of Nkoranza this weekend.A native of Nkoranza in the Brong Ahafo region, Mrs. Mahama was welcomed to the region by a large number of NDC party faithful.Her husband, President Mahama, has meanwhile completed his campaign tour of the Western Region.
